FHZTX vs. VIIIX
FHZTX (Fidelity Advisor Large Cap Stock Fund Class I) and VIIIX (Vanguard Institutional Index Fund Institutional Plus Shares) are both mutual funds - FHZTX is a Large Cap Blend Equities fund actively managed by Fidelity, while VIIIX is a S&P 500 fund tracking the S&P 500 Index. FHZTX is actively managed, while VIIIX is passively managed. Their correlation of 0.92 suggests significant overlap in exposure. FHZTX charges 0.77%/yr vs 0.02%/yr for VIIIX.
